Estratégias de melhores práticas em rust em Rust

Prompt gerado automaticamente para Melhores práticas em Rust em Rust

5.0
36 usos
ChatGPT
Usar no ChatGPT
"Atuando como um arquiteto de software sênior com vasta experiência em sistemas de alta performance e segurança, elabore um guia detalhado e pragmático para a implementação de tratamento de erros robusto em aplicações Rust. O guia deve abordar as 'melhores práticas' atuais, comparando e contrastando o uso de `Result<T, E>` com o `panic!` (e quando cada um é apropriado), além de discutir estratégias para propagação de erros, *error chaining* (utilizando `anyhow` ou `thiserror`), e a criação de tipos de erro personalizados. Inclua exemplos de código concisos e idiomáticos para cada cenário, e discuta as implicações de performance e ergonomia para grandes bases de código. O foco deve ser em garantir confiabilidade e manutenibilidade, minimizando a verbosidade e maximizando a clareza do código para desenvolvedores que já possuem conhecimento básico de Rust."

Como Usar este Prompt

1

Clique no botão "Copiar Prompt" para copiar o conteúdo completo.

2

Abra sua ferramenta de IA de preferência (ChatGPT e etc.).

3

Cole o prompt e substitua as variáveis (se houver) com suas informações.

Compartilhe

Gostou deste prompt? Ajude outras pessoas a encontrá-lo!

Outros prompts de Rust

Continue explorando prompts nesta categoria.

Guia para troubleshooting em rust em Rust

Prompt gerado automaticamente para Troubleshooting em Rust em Rust

Guia para padrões de design em rust em Rust

Prompt gerado automaticamente para Padrões de design em Rust em Rust

Guia para padrões de design em rust em Rust

Prompt gerado automaticamente para Padrões de design em Rust em Rust